Setting the AUX Mode Setting item: AUX IN Setting contents: OFF / ON / DVD / Game / EXT. DVD. / DVD CHG OFF: AUX source is not displayed. ON: AUX source is displayed. • OFF is not displayed when the optional DVD player or DVD changer is connected. During System setup, although the AUX name can be changed, it is not displayed on the source selection screen. • When OFF is selected, the settings related to AUX cannot be changed from this unit. • The selected source name is displayed instead of AUX source name. Select SOURCE to switch to the guide function of each mode. Adjusting the External Input Audio Level After setting to ON in "Setting the AUX Mode", this setting can be carried out. Setting item: AUX IN Level Setting contents: Low / High Low: Decreases the external input audio level. High: Increases the external input audio level. Switching the Visual Input Signal System After setting to ON in "Setting the AUX Mode", this setting can be carried out. Setting item: AUX IN Signal Setting contents: NTSC / PAL • The video input type can be changed. Setting the Picture Output Outputs the picture of the source selected on the INA-W900 connected to the rear monitor. Setting item: AUX OUT Setting contents: OFF/ON OFF: The "Remote Sensor" and "Rear Source" items are not displayed on the System Setup screen. ON: The "Remote Sensor" and "Rear Source" items are displayed on the System Setup screen. Setting the AUX+ Mode An external device (such as a portable music player) can be connected to the Bluetooth interface connector of this unit. A special Conversion cable (KCE-237B) is necessary to adapt the Bluetooth interface connector as an AUX IN. Setting item: AUX+ IN Setting contents: OFF / ON OFF: AUX+ source is not displayed ON: AUX+ source is displayed • When OFF is selected, the settings related to AUX+ cannot be changed from this unit. Adjusting the AUX+ Audio Level After setting to ON in "Setting the AUX+ Mode", this setting can be carried out. Setting item: AUX+ Level Setting contents: Low / High Low: Decreases the external input audio level. High: Increases the external input audio level. Setting the Rear Entertainment System The rear entertainment function independently routes different sources to the front and the rear inside a car. For example, while listening to the radio or other audio source in the front, DVD can be enjoyed in the rear with the optional rear monitor and headphones. Setting item: Rear Source Setting contents: OFF / Disc / iPod / DVD CHG. / EXT.DVD / AUX • Select OFF to cancel the rear entertainment mode. • The display of setting contents may vary depending on the setting and connected device.
